Money_: monetize your blog

It is becoming increasingly possible for people to make a living through blogging. If you are new to this world, follow these easy step-by-step instructions to earn an income (enough for a living even, if you work hard enough):
  1. Sign up with Google Adsense and follow the instructions on how to include advertisements in your blog. If you use Blogger, there's an easier way - go to administer your blog, under Template tab, click Adsense (and let it guide you through). Besides Google, Yahoo also offers a competing service called Yahoo Publisher Network (YPN), but it's still in beta and only targets the US market (as at this writing). Rumor has it that YPN pays more.
  2. Once you're done, check your blog and make sure that the layout and style is decent enough to not turn off people (how many times have you clicked Back when you see an ugly site?)
  3. Next, very importantly, submit your blog URL to the search engines. When the search engines have crawled your site, you can be sure your site will get a lot of traffic, especially if it ranks high in the search results. Google's submission page is here, while Yahoo's here.
  4. Also very importantly, make sure your HTML pages contain the description and keywords meta tags. The meta tags give the search engines accurate information on your website. In Blogger, you can add meta tags in the Template code, just below the title tag. Here's an example:
  5. <head>
    <title><$BlogPageTitle$></title>
    <meta name="description" content="Information on dolls" />
    <meta name="keywords" content="dolls, barney, barbie, snoopy, " />

  6. Content, content, content. Nothing beats good posts in attracting traffic to your blog. Write well and write regularly.
  7. Advertise your own blog! If you genuinely feel what you have blogged is of value to others, share it! Visit other blogs and discussion forums regularly and share what you have. Attract visitors to come. Contribute constructive comments to other blogs. Your sincerity will be reciprocated.
